As I was saying – I am to create an inspiration board of what my blog will look like…yep, sooo I included my ladybird and butterfly images du jour, and a page from my art journal, which I intend to share with you eventually. There is some of my published work. The calendar represents the licensing of my images, and I want to share what I know of licensing my artwork as I know this is a secretive area that other creatives would love to know a little more about to make earning a living from their TALENTS a little easier. The Book represents the journey towards my next publication which I will share on my blog from idea, through the trials of finding a publisher and publication.

The seahorses image is to show it’s not just ladybirds and butterflies that spin my dials. Any little cutesie will do quite frankly (and as cutsie-ness is in the eye of the beholder, you can expect a few creatures that may stretch your definitions!).
